ISBNs 0-471-03170-4 Hardback 0-471-22157-0 Electronic Dyadic Green s Functions in Spheroidal Systems DYADIC GREEN S FUNCTIONS To analyze the electromagnetic radiation from an arbitrary current distribution located in a layered inhomogeneous medium the dyadic Green s function DGF technique is usually adopted. If the geometry involved in the radiation problem is spheroidal the representation of dyadic Green s functions under the spheroidal coordinates system should be most convenient. If the source current distribution is known the electromagnetic fields can be integrated directly from where the DGF plays an important role as the response function of multilayered dielectric media. If the source is of an unknown current distribution the method of moments 87 which expands the current distribution into a series of basis functions with unknown coefficients can be employed. In this case the DGF is considered as a kernel of the integral and the unknown coefficients of the basis functions can be obtained in matrix form by enforcing the boundary conditions to be satisfied. Dyadic Green s functions in various geometries such as single stratified planar cylindrical and spherical structures have been formulated 14 88 90 . In multilayered geometries the DGFs have also been constructed and their coefficients derived. Usually two types of dyadic Green s functions electromagnetic field DGFs and Hertzian vector potential DGFs were expressed. Three methods that are common and available in the literature the Fourier transform technique normally in planar structures only the wave matrix operator and or transmission line frequently in planar structures method and the vector wave eigenfunction expansion method in regular structures 61 62 DYADIC GREEN S FUNCTIONS IN SPHEROIDAL SYSTEMS where vector wave functions are orthogonal .
